The cheapest way to get from Newbury to Knightsbridge is to drive which costs £13 - £20 and takes 1h 12m.
The fastest way to get from Newbury to Knightsbridge is to train which takes 50 min and costs £23 - £45.
Yes, there is a direct train departing from Newbury and arriving at London Paddington. Services depart hourly,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 50 min.
The distance between Newbury and Knightsbridge is 53 miles. The road distance is 57.2 miles.
The best way to get from Newbury to Knightsbridge without a car is to train which takes 50 min and costs £23 - £45.
The train from Newbury to London Paddington takes 50 min including transfers and departs hourly.
Newbury to Knightsbridge train services, operated by Great Western Railway (GWR), depart from Newbury station.
Newbury to Knightsbridge train services, operated by Great Western Railway (GWR), arrive at London Paddington station.
Yes, the driving distance between Newbury to Knightsbridge is 57 miles. It takes approximately 1h 12m to drive from Newbury to Knightsbridge.
